Zarb-e-Aahan under way against criminal gangs in south Punjab: IG
LAHORE: Inspector General of Police, Punjab, Mushtaq Ahmad Sukhera, has said the Operation Zarb-e-Aahan is progressing under a planned strategy against criminal gangs, dacoits, looters and kidnappers.
During his visit to the frontline of conflict areas in district Rajanpur and Rahim Yar Khan, the IG said the operation will continue till the elimination of last criminal. He said the morale of Jawans of Punjab Police was high and they were prepared to crush the anti social elements. The Elite police force and Pakistan Rangers Punjab have been taking part in the operation to break the network of criminals and to maintain law and order in the area.
The police had launched a comprehensive operation against the Chotu gang 15 days back. An exchange of fire between the police and criminals with heavy arms continues. The IG visited the area under the control of robbers to boost the morale of policemen, taking part in the operation. RPO Bahawalpur Dr Ehsan Sadiq, RPO Dera Ghazi Khan Rehmatullah Niazi, DPO Rajanpur Ghulam Mubasher Maikan and other officials accompanied the IG amid tight security.
